Shoreline Community College seeks proposals for a combined evaluation of our AANAPISI and SIP Title III grants and programs. These grants both entered year 5 of a 5-year cycle on October 1, 2025.  Review of bids will begin immediately and continue until filled.

Proposals should provide the following information: 

  1. Name(s) of principal investigator and qualifications 

  1. Estimated budget not to exceed $15,000 per grant or $30,000 total 

  1. Estimated hours of work with hourly rate 

  1. Timeline for completion 

 

Expectations  

  1. Commence work as early as November 16, 2025 

  1. In-person campus visit(s) to meet with relevant stakeholders 

  1. Research of relevant documentation (e.g. grant narrative, budget, APRs, and prior external evaluations) 

  1. Knowledge of best practices for management and execution of Title III grants 

  1. Compliance with all regulations for Washington state contractors 

 

Deliverables: 

  1. Written report for each grant with special attention to recommendations for institutionalization 

  1. Follow-up meeting with campus stakeholders after submission of draft report 

  1. Updated report or addendum based on follow-up meeting
